Abstract :
Recently, there are few monitoring systems using wireless technology for surface electromyogram (sEMG). Muscle fatigue detection is one of the important applications of sEMG monitoring during exercise in maintaining muscle. In this paper, a wireless sEMG system for monitoring and guiding people to maintain biceps muscle based on muscle fatigue is proposed. The android smartphone can record and send the sEMG signal to the Personal Computer (PC) using wireless technology via Hypertext Transfer Protocol (HTTP). Furthermore, a Hypertext Preprocessor (PHP) will invoke Mat Lab as PC´s application. The sEMG signal is computed by Mat Lab to calculate and analyze muscle fatigue then send the result back to android smartphone to be displayed. In addition, the system can help to maintain biceps muscle until exercise complete. Detailed information about the design and implementation result is reported in this paper. The testing and implementation results have proven that the system is correct and feasible.
